Tilt Angle Range
Selecting the right tilt angle range for your monitor speaker stands can dramatically improve your audio experience. Most stands offer an adjustment from 0° to 20° or more, allowing you to direct sound precisely toward your listening position. This enhances audio clarity and detail, making a noticeable difference in your sound quality. Typically, you’ll find tilting capability between +12° and -12°, which helps adapt to different room acoustics and speaker heights. Customizable tilt features can minimize reflections from surfaces, further improving overall sound. Choosing a stand with a wide tilt angle range guarantees you have the flexibility to accommodate various listening environments and speaker types, giving you the best possible audio experience tailored to your space.
Stability and Weight Capacity
Stability is essential for any tilting monitor speaker stand, as it guarantees your speakers stay securely in place while delivering clear audio. When choosing your stands, look for a robust build, preferably heavy-duty stainless steel or reinforced materials. A wide base design enhances stability and minimizes tipping risks, especially with heavier speakers. Always check the weight capacity; opt for stands that support at least 20% more than your speakers’ weight for added safety. Features like adjustable height and tilt can further improve stability by assuring proper alignment. Additionally, anti-slip padding or feet greatly enhance grip on surfaces, preventing any movement or slippage during playback or adjustments. Prioritize these factors to guarantee a solid audio experience.
Material and Build Quality
When it comes to tilting monitor speaker stands, the material and build quality play an important role in their performance and longevity. You’ll want to look for heavy-duty stainless steel or solid steel constructions, as these offer the strength and durability you need. A thicker base—ideally 4 inches or more—ensures stability and prevents wobbling. Check for anti-slip padding, which minimizes unwanted vibrations and protects your surfaces from scratches. It’s also essential to choose a stand that can support your speakers’ weight; some can hold up to 65 lbs or more. Finally, adjustable features like height and tilt should be made from quality materials to guarantee reliable performance without compromising structural integrity over time.
